Understanding the Importance of Window Repair

Windows undergo use and tear due to ecological aspects, age, and incorrect maintenance. Common issues include broken glass, harmed frames, stuck or difficult-to-operate windows, and leakages. These issues can lead to increased energy expenses, compromised security, and aesthetic discontentment. Timely and efficient window repair is crucial to preserving the stability and functionality of these important elements.

When to Seek Professional Window Repair

  1. Broken Glass: Cracks or chips in the glass can compromise safety and must be dealt with instantly.
  2. Harmed Frames: Warped, rotted, or damaged frames can enable air and water to leak in, causing inefficiencies and prospective structural damage.
  3. Stuck or Inoperable Windows: If windows will not open or close effectively, it can affect ventilation and security.
  4. Leaks: Water or air leaks can cause mold growth, drafts, and increased energy expenses.
  5. Drafts: Feeling cold air coming through the windows can show a requirement for weatherstripping or sealing.
  6. Foggy Windows: Moisture between the panes can cloud the view and is typically a sign of a stopped working seal.

The Window Repair Process

  1. Assessment: An expert window repair service will begin with a comprehensive assessment of the window's condition. This includes examining the glass, frame, seals, and hardware.
  2. Quotation: Based on the assessment, the repair service technician will provide a detailed quote of the needed work, materials, and cost.
  3. Scheduling: Once the quote is approved, a date for the repair will be scheduled.
  4. Preparation: The repair technician will prepare the area by covering close-by surface areas to safeguard them from dust and debris.
  5. Repair Execution:
    • Glass Replacement: For cracked or broken glass, the old pane will be thoroughly removed and replaced with a brand-new one.
    • Frame Repair: Damaged frames might need to be reinforced, replaced, or dealt with for rot.
    • Sealing and Weatherstripping: Leaks and drafts can be addressed by applying brand-new seals or weatherstripping.
    • Hardware Adjustment: Stuck or inoperable windows may need the modification or replacement of hinges, locks, and other hardware.
  6. Clean-up: After the repair, the specialist will clean up the location, removing any particles and guaranteeing the window is left in a practical and aesthetically pleasing state.
  7. Final Inspection: The technician will carry out a last inspection to guarantee all concerns have actually been resolved and the window is operating properly.

Maintenance Tips to Extend Window Life

  1. Regular Cleaning:

    • Use a gentle detergent and water to clean up the glass and frames.
    • Prevent utilizing abrasive materials that can scratch or damage the surface area.
  2. Lube Hardware:

    • Apply a silicone-based lube to hinges and locks to keep them operating smoothly.
  3. Look for Damage:

    • Inspect windows regularly for signs of damage, such as cracks, warping, or leakages.
  4. Seal and Caulk:

    • Reapply caulk or sealant around the window frame as needed to avoid water and air leaks.
  5. Protect from Extreme Weather:

    • Use storm windows or protective coverings during extreme weather conditions to reduce the danger of damage.
  6. Change and Balance:

    • Ensure windows are properly stabilized and changed, specifically if they are double-hung or moving windows.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

Q: How long does a common window repair take?A: The duration of a window repair depends upon the level of the damage and the kind of window. Small repairs, such as changing a seal, can be finished in a couple of hours. More intricate repairs, like changing a glass pane or frame, may take a day or more.

Q: Can I repair a split window myself?A: Small cracks can often be temporarily sealed with a window repair package, but this is not a long-lasting solution. For larger cracks or full glass replacement, it is best to work with an expert to ensure security and correct installation.

Q: How much does window repair expense?A: The expense of window repair differs based on the kind of window, the extent of the damage, and the materials needed. Simple repairs, like replacing a seal, can cost as low as ₤ 50. More comprehensive repairs, such as glass replacement or frame repair, can range from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500 or more.

Q: How frequently should windows be checked for damage?A: It is recommended to check windows at least once a year, preferably during the spring or fall, to catch any issues early and prevent further damage.

Q: What can I do to prevent window damage?A: Regular upkeep, such as cleaning, lubricating hardware, and reapplying seals, can assist avoid damage. Additionally, safeguarding windows from severe weather and avoiding heavy impacts can extend their life expectancy.
